To: Dispatch Desk
Subject: Locked case going out tonight

Hi team — quick one for the shift lead. The locked case of test devices from the Ravensmere bench is packed and sitting in the secure cage, seals intact and manifest taped on top. Courier from Quillhart Transit is booked for the late run. Don't let it sit on the open dock. For the hand-over, follow the instruction below.

dispatch memo: the istwyn norwyn courier leaves the lamael kaswyn briwyn tamix jorael gorix zoreth holir ledger at gate 3079 under passcode 677723

## Support

Stagemark renders seat maps for the Orlen Repertory box office. Report rendering faults or input-validation concerns via the issue tracker with a minimal reproduction. Security findings are triaged within two business days; do not post exploit details publicly. Include the renderer version and the venue layout hash in every report. For embargoed disclosures, contact the maintainer directly.

alerts address for kafof-bagag: kasael@olvarqdyn.corp

**Building access: pool car key cabinet**

The pool car key cabinet at Orvaston Yard sits inside the facilities office, mounted left of the noticeboard. Facilities desk staff must verify a booking in the FleetLedger diary before releasing any key, and record each return immediately. The cabinet lock is a four-button mechanism; open it with the code below.

door code, tawef-bahof: bdg-LMFWZ-8

## Onboarding: Turnwell Counter Service

For the weekly eng sync: Turnwell counts turnstile events at Harrowfield Arena and publishes gate totals every ten seconds. New joiners get read access by default. Writes to the calibration table require the sealed config store, which locks after any unclean shutdown — this bit us twice last quarter, so know the procedure. Unsealing is a one-command operation from the gate-side console and should be demoed at each new hire's first sync. The command prompts for the recovery passphrase below.

recovery phrase for bajog-kahif: wenael-ulawyn